Abstract
Se proporciona un adaptador de corriente (20), que comprende una entrada (22) para la conexión a un suministro de corriente AC, y un circuito resonante (34) acoplado a la entrada (22) que proporcionan una salida conveniente para impulsar una carga (50). La capacitancia e inductancia del circuito resonante (34) se seleccionan para proporcionar un cambio predeterminado del voltaje efectivo, y un cambio predeterminado correspondiente de la corriente efectiva, entre la entrada (22) y salida (24) del adaptador de corriente (20).
